Specializing in adult and pediatric complex spine disorders, Dr. Deckey treats scoliosis, tumors, fractures, infections and cervical, thoracic and lumbar spine degenerative conditions.
Dr. Deckey serves as principle clinical investigator for Medtronic’s Maverick lumbar disc replacement at St. Joseph Hospital in Orange, Calif. He is also involved in an FDA study analyzing bone morphogenic protein use in posterior spinal fusions.
After earning his medical degree from New York City-based Columbia University College of Physicians & Surgeons, Dr. Deckey completed his surgical internship and orthopedic surgery residency at the same institution. Dr. Deckey completed his spine surgery fellowship at University of California, San Francisco.
